How to Estimate Your Enterprise Jira Cost
- Define the real user population. Separate active contributors, occasional collaborators, service agents, administrators, contractors, and read-only viewers. A company with 2,000 employees may need far fewer paid seats than its total headcount.
- List every product in scope. Decide whether the project organization needs Jira Software alone or a broader Atlassian environment. Include service management, collaboration, reporting, and identity requirements in the discussion.
- Choose the deployment model. Cloud usually shifts more infrastructure responsibility to the vendor. Self-managed deployment may offer greater environmental control while requiring internal capacity for upgrades, backups, monitoring, and security.
- Describe governance needs. Record requirements for single sign-on, user provisioning, audit trails, permissions, data residency, retention, and administrative separation. These details help sales teams prepare a more useful proposal.
- Estimate implementation work. Include workflow design, project cleanup, integrations, migration planning, training, testing, and change management. Subscription cost rarely represents the entire first-year investment.
- Model three years of ownership. Compare year-one setup expenses with recurring subscription charges, expected growth, renewals, support, and internal administration. A lower starting quote can become expensive when growth is rapid.
- Request an itemized proposal. Ask for separate lines covering licenses, services, support, taxes, renewal assumptions, and optional products. Clarify which charges are fixed and which may change as your team grows.
- Test realistic growth scenarios. Ask what happens when the organization reaches 1,000, 2,500, or 5,000 users. Also examine the effect of acquisitions, seasonal workers, and product expansion.
The fastest practical estimate is a three-column model: recurring platform cost, one-time adoption cost, and ongoing operating cost. This structure makes hidden assumptions easier to find.
What Changes the Commercial Quote?
Seat count and user behavior
Seat count is often the most visible pricing variable. It is also easy to misunderstand because “employee count” and “licensed user count” rarely mean the same thing.
For example, a product organization may have 300 engineers, 80 product specialists, 40 administrators, and 600 occasional stakeholders. Those groups may require different access patterns and licensing decisions.
You might be wondering: should you purchase every possible seat on day one? Usually, you should forecast adoption carefully and confirm how additions are billed during the contract term.
Product mix and connected services
Jira Software may be the starting point, while service management, knowledge sharing, analytics, identity, and collaboration needs expand the commercial scope.
A technology company could begin with software development planning, then add incident workflows for operations and request management for employees. Each addition can affect the total subscription and administration effort.
Cloud, self-managed, and restricted environments
Deployment choice changes the cost equation. Cloud pricing may simplify infrastructure operations, while self-managed environments require servers, upgrades, monitoring, backup procedures, and specialist skills.
Organizations with strict residency or network isolation requirements should ask whether the selected deployment supports their controls. The software quote alone does not reveal the full operational burden.
Contract terms and negotiation scope
Enterprise agreements may involve annual commitments, multi-year terms, user bands, renewal protections, payment schedules, and commercial incentives. The negotiated structure can matter as much as the headline rate.
Ask whether the proposal includes price protection, expansion rules, renewal assumptions, and minimum commitments. These terms shape your budget after the initial purchase.

Hidden Costs That Can Affect the Total
Migration and cleanup
Large Jira environments often contain old projects, inconsistent workflows, unused custom fields, duplicate schemes, and unclear ownership. Cleaning that environment may require specialist planning before migration begins.
A practical example is a company with 800 projects and several years of historical activity. Moving everything unchanged may preserve clutter, while aggressive cleanup may require stakeholder decisions and testing.
Administration and governance
Enterprise environments need permission reviews, project templates, workflow controls, naming standards, user lifecycle processes, and periodic audits.
If one administrator spends 20 hours each week handling manual requests, that internal labor becomes part of the platform’s operating cost. Automation and clear ownership can reduce this burden.
Integrations and extensions
Development teams may connect Jira with source control, continuous integration, chat, testing, asset management, finance, or customer support systems. Each connection can bring licensing, maintenance, and security review work.
Extensions can solve specific gaps, though a large plugin portfolio may increase upgrade risk and ownership complexity. Include those costs in your three-year model.
Training and adoption
Enterprise rollouts fail when teams receive access without practical guidance. Training may cover project setup, workflow behavior, reporting standards, permissions, and team responsibilities.
Role-based education usually works better than one generic session. A project administrator needs different instruction from an engineer or executive stakeholder.

A Practical Budgeting Example
Imagine a software company planning a three-year rollout for 1,200 active contributors. The organization expects 15% annual growth and needs development planning, service workflows, identity integration, training, and migration assistance.
The finance team should model four layers:
- Recurring subscriptions for the selected products and users.
- One-time migration, configuration, testing, and training services.
- Internal administration, governance, security review, and support labor.
- Expansion, renewal, integration, and contingency assumptions.
Suppose the initial rollout uses 900 seats, then expands after two acquisitions. A proposal that looks attractive for year one may create a substantial year-three increase.
Here's why: user growth affects more than subscription charges. It can also increase support tickets, permission reviews, reporting demand, training requirements, and integration activity.

Common Challenges With Enterprise Pricing
Challenge: The quote hides important assumptions
Solution: Ask for user counts, products, contract periods, renewal terms, support levels, and optional services as separate lines. Require the vendor to explain every assumption in plain language.
Challenge: Teams use different definitions of an active user
Solution: Classify people by access frequency and responsibility. Review actual adoption during a pilot, then create a seat forecast using active contributors rather than total employment numbers.
Challenge: First-year budgeting ignores internal work
Solution: Estimate administration, security reviews, training, integration maintenance, and governance. Assign approximate hours and internal rates to each activity.
Challenge: Plugin costs grow faster than expected
Solution: Mark every extension as essential, useful, or replaceable. Compare the cost and risk of keeping it against a platform with more native capabilities.
Challenge: Renewal creates budget uncertainty
Solution: Request renewal assumptions before signing. Model user growth, product additions, contract changes, and possible price movement over at least three years.
